The requirements for issuing visas depend on the applicant's nationality and their reasons for traveling. Such individuals must obtain a visa from the embassy or online and show the same at the entry point to be allowed into Ecuador. The second visitor category is those not from visa-exempt countries. They can simply land at the airport or any border crossing, show a valid ID card and be allowed into the country. Visa-exempt countries are largely South American, and citizens, except Venezuelans, don't require visas or even passports. You don't need a visa to enter Ecuador if you are from a visa-exempt country. There are two categories of travelers: those from visa-exempt countries and those from non-visa-exempt countries.
